A Third Mechanism, Not a Restatement of the Other Two

It's tempting to think a Project has two moving parts -- instructions and project knowledge -- and stop there. There is a third: Memory. Where instructions set standing behavior and project knowledge supplies documents to ground answers in, Memory carries forward *the facts a Project has already picked up from earlier sessions*, so you're not typing the same background into every new conversation the way a fresh chat would force you to.

MechanismWhat it holdsWhat it answers
InstructionsRole, tone, format, rules"How should Claude behave here?"
Project knowledgeUploaded documents and reference material"What facts should Claude ground answers in?"
MemorySettled, recurring facts from earlier sessions"What has this Project already learned about how we work?"

What professionals actually store in Memory tends to be small and recurring: a stakeholder's name and role, a standing preference for how output should be formatted, the names of frequent collaborators, a constraint that applies across everything done in that Project. None of that is a document to upload, and none of it is a behavior rule to write as an instruction -- it's continuity: what the Project has already settled, so it doesn't need to be re-explained next Tuesday.

Memory Is Scoped to the Project

Memory is Project-scoped, and that isolation is the point. Context saved in one Project's Memory does not appear in a different Project's sessions, even for the same account. Practically, this means the way you draw boundaries between Projects *is* the way you draw boundaries between what Memory can see.

Consider an equity analyst covering two competing retailers, Company A and Company B. Each company's confidential modeling assumptions must never surface in work done on the other -- that's not a nice-to-have, it's the whole job. The correct setup is a separate Project for each company, so the Memory scoped to it stays separate too. Do the work in one shared Project instead, and a fact Memory picked up while analyzing Company A (an assumption, a figure, a name) can resurface in a Company B session -- exactly the leak the analyst cannot afford. Separate workstreams that must never cross belong in separate Projects, precisely because Memory will follow the same boundary.

Diagnosing Stale Memory: A Symptom, Not an Announcement

Memory never tells you it's gone stale. Nothing flags an entry as outdated -- it just keeps getting used as if it were still true, which means noticing the problem is a diagnostic skill, not something the interface hands you.

Take an HR business partner running a headcount-approvals Project. In Q1, Memory picked up "headcount requests route to Dana for approval." By Q3, that responsibility moved to a new manager after a reorg, and the Project's instructions were dutifully updated to reflect the new reporting line. Yet Claude's answers keep naming Dana as the approver. Nothing errored. Nothing looked broken. The output was fluent, confident, and wrong in a way that only someone who knows the current org chart would catch.

The tell is the same shape every time: a specific, settled-sounding fact keeps showing up in answers, but it belongs to an earlier chapter of the work, not the current one. That's different from a vague or wishy-washy answer -- it's a confidently *stated* fact that used to be correct. If you find yourself thinking "wait, that changed months ago," that's the moment to check Memory specifically, not the instructions and not the uploaded knowledge, because a fact that persists silently across sessions without being re-stated in the current conversation is exactly Memory's signature.

Which Mechanism Is This? A Diagnostic Table

When a scenario describes something "Claude already knows" or does automatically, use the source of that knowledge to sort it:

Signal in the scenarioPoints toFix if it's wrong
"We keep re-typing the same tone/format/role guidance every chat"InstructionsRewrite the standing instruction
"Claude needs to quote or reason over specific document content"Project knowledgeUpload, replace, or remove the file
"Claude refers to a name, preference, or decision from a past session without anyone restating it this session"MemoryReview and correct or delete the stored entry
"Claude's answers got worse only after this chat got very long"Context window (Domain 3), not MemorySummarize, restart, or persist

What Not to Put in Memory

The most common practical mistake isn't forgetting to use Memory -- it's using it as a catch-all for things that belong somewhere else:

  • A standing rule that should apply every single time, regardless of history ("always reply under 120 words," "never promise refunds") belongs in instructions, not Memory. Memory holds facts that happened to be true; instructions hold rules that must always be enforced. Putting an enforcement rule in Memory means it's one un-reviewed edit away from silently stopping.
  • Reference material with real content to ground answers in (a policy document, a pricing sheet, a contract) belongs in project knowledge as an upload, not as a Memory note summarizing it. A summarized policy in Memory has no version history and no obvious "replace this file" moment when the real policy changes -- it just quietly drifts.
  • One-off sensitive details that won't recur shouldn't be stored at all. If a fact is specific to a single exchange and isn't going to matter again, storing it only adds something else that eventually needs reviewing and, in a sensitive-data case, adds retention risk with no ongoing benefit.

Memory Needs Curation, Just Like Knowledge

Memory is only useful when it's actively maintained. A fact that was accurate last quarter and hasn't been revisited since can quietly mislead rather than help -- Claude will treat a stale stored fact as settled, the same way it faithfully follows an outdated instruction. Treat Memory with the same discipline as project knowledge:

  • Check in on what's stored on a regular cadence -- monthly is a reasonable rhythm for anyone using a Project heavily
  • Correct or remove anything that's stopped being true
  • Keep it lean, limited to things that genuinely come up again and again rather than every detail that surfaced once

Common exam traps

  • Collapsing Memory into project knowledge. A scenario about a fact "the Project already knows" from a prior conversation -- a name, a standing preference, a decision made weeks ago -- is testing Memory, not an uploaded document. Project knowledge is documents you added; Memory is continuity Claude accumulated from usage.
  • Confusing scoped Memory with context-window management. Memory is about facts persisting *across separate sessions* in a Project. Summarizing, restarting, or persisting state to manage token budget *within one long conversation* is a different topic entirely (see Domain 3's context-window management) -- don't reach for "restart the conversation" when the question is actually about cross-session continuity, or vice versa.
  • Assuming Memory is account-wide. Memory is scoped per Project specifically so unrelated or conflicting work stays isolated; a shared Project across two workstreams that must stay separate is the wrong setup even if it feels more convenient.
  • Treating Memory as permanent once stored. An unreviewed memory can go stale exactly like an unreviewed document -- the fix is the same periodic-review habit covered under configuration maintenance.
  • Storing an enforcement rule or a whole reference document in Memory instead of instructions or project knowledge. This is the most common practical misuse: something that should always apply, or something with real reference content, ends up as an unversioned Memory note with no clear replace-it moment.

Key Takeaways

  • Memory is a third Project mechanism alongside instructions (behavior) and project knowledge (documents) -- it retains work-relevant facts across sessions so context doesn't need re-entering each time
  • Memory is Project-scoped: facts stored in one Project's Memory do not appear in a different Project's sessions
  • Separate workstreams that must never share context (e.g., two competing clients) need separate Projects, since Memory follows the same boundary
  • Memory must be actively curated -- reviewed at least monthly, with stale or superseded entries deleted or updated -- or it becomes actively misleading
  • Scoped Memory (facts across sessions) is distinct from context-window management (token budget within one long conversation) -- a common exam trap conflates the two
  • Stale Memory has no error state -- the symptom is a specific, confidently stated fact (a name, an approver, a preference) that used to be true but wasn't re-checked, not a vague or degraded-sounding answer
  • Standing rules that must always apply belong in instructions, and real reference material belongs in project knowledge as an upload -- Memory is for settled facts from past sessions, not a catch-all for either
